Fresh from being screwed over regarding the kick-off time and location of the League Cup semi-final against Hearts, Inverness face another problem - ticketing and seating allocation. They have confirmed, via their official Twitter, that they in ongoing talks with the SPFL.
For clarity the seating map on the Aberdeen website shows that the Caley fans will be binned into the 'away' section with only another, and smaller, part of the Lisbon Lions Stand accompanying half of the main stand for them.
